Vitamin and Mineral Supplementation for Sleeve Gastrectomy Multivitamin (MVI) with Minerals: Take 1 or 2 MVIs every day for a lifetime. Serving size will depend on individual products. The lack of intrinsic factor decreases the amount the body is able to absorb vitamin B-12 after gastric bypass and to a lesser extent after gastric sleeve surgery. As such, you should take a vitamin B-12 supplement that is either liquid or dissolves on the tongue.

In my practice, based on helping almost 10,000 vertical sleeve patients, I recommend starting your vitamins one week after surgery. Here’s why.

After surgery your new sleeve is swollen and bombarding it with vitamins on top of the prescribed medications can irritate the stomach lining and make you feel uncomfortable.
